White Water Rafting on Kelani River. Before you come.

A thrilling but short rafting trip through lush jungle gorges with Class 2-4 rapids that can feel tame for experienced rafters.

White Water Rafting on Kelani River, Sri Lanka

White Water Rafting on Kelani River draws adventure travelers for a half-day of Grade 2-3 rapids through forested gorges. The Kelani River's rapids are reliable during the rainy season, and the trip includes cliff jumping into natural pools. It suits groups, first-time rafters, and anyone who wants a day of controlled adrenaline with expert guides.

Tourists expect a full-day adrenaline rush, but the actual rafting session lasts only 1–2 hours on the water, including safety briefings and breaks. On and note that the rapids are fun but not extreme—Class 3 at best during dry season, with a few Class 4 sections after heavy rain. The real highlight is the stunning scenery of the Kelani Valley, but some visitors complain about crowded groups and rushed itineraries.

Safety standards vary widely between operators. Multiple that some companies use old equipment or skip proper training, so booking with a reputable outfit likeAdventure LankaorRafting Ceylonis critical. Also, expect to pay extra for photos and videos—around LKR 1,500–3,000—which can feel like a hidden cost.

Go during the wet season (October–January) for the best rapids; in dry months, the river can feel more like a gentle float with only a few splashes.
What is the entrance fee?+
LKR 3,500–5,000 per person (approx USD 10–15) for a standard package including gear, guide, and transport from Kitulgala town.
How long does a visit take?+
1–2 hours for a standard trip
How do I get there from Kitulgala?+
This attraction is located in Kitulgala itself. You can walk from most hotels, or take a short tuk-tuk ride.
What is the difficulty level?+
Most rivers offer Grade 2–3 rapids, suitable for beginners. Full safety gear and guides provided.
